The new Los Angeles Angels front office is working with a former adversary, as the American League West team has hired Eric Chavez.
According to Joe Stiglich of CSN Bay Area, Chavez will work as a special assistant to new Angels general manager Billy Eppler.
Stiglich noted there is a built-in connection between Eppler and Chavez. The pair were together with the New York Yankees in 2011-12 when Chavez was still playing and Eppler was the team's scouting director in 2011 before being promoted to assistant general manager under Brian Cashman in 2012.
